From 261fdeaa8087ffaecde5a75bcf50718dc5b12a3c Mon Sep 17 00:00:00 2001 From: Wes Kocher Date: Fri, 5 Feb 2016 15:07:11 -0800 Subject: [PATCH] Backed out changeset 0c7b979be014 (bug 1246109) for being a possible cause of build bustage CLOSED TREE --- js/src/jit/IonBuilder.cpp | 2 +- js/src/jit/IonBuilder.h |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/js/src/jit/IonBuilder.cpp b/js/src/jit/IonBuilder.cpp index fa4a520ba9d..4c6a4825984 100644 --- a/js/src/jit/IonBuilder.cpp +++ b/js/src/jit/IonBuilder.cpp @@ -2458,7 +2458,7 @@ IonBuilder::finishLoop(CFGState& state, MBasicBlock* successor) } IonBuilder::ControlStatus -IonBuilder::restartLoop(const CFGState& state) +IonBuilder::restartLoop(CFGState state) { spew("New types at loop header, restarting loop body"); diff --git a/js/src/jit/IonBuilder.h b/js/src/jit/IonBuilder.h index ee7f4416abe..c7f7011b3d6 100644 --- a/js/src/jit/IonBuilder.h +++ b/js/src/jit/IonBuilder.h @@ -317,7 +317,7 @@ class IonBuilder // Restarts processing of a loop if the type information at its header was // incomplete. - ControlStatus restartLoop(const CFGState& state); + ControlStatus restartLoop(CFGState state); void assertValidLoopHeadOp(jsbytecode* pc);